What is a 4afe Wiring Diagram and Why It Matters
At its core, a 4afe Wiring Diagram is a visual representation of all the electrical connections within your 4A-FE engine. It illustrates how various components, such as sensors, actuators, the engine control unit (ECU), and the ignition system, are linked together by wires. Think of it as the electrical nervous system of your engine, showing the flow of signals and power that dictate its operation. Without this guide, tracing a faulty connection or understanding how a particular system works would be akin to navigating a city without a map.
The primary use of a 4afe Wiring Diagram is for troubleshooting and repair. When a warning light illuminates on your dashboard, or when the engine behaves erratically, a mechanic or a DIY enthusiast will consult the wiring diagram to pinpoint the exact location of the problem. It helps them identify:
- Which wires are responsible for a specific sensor's reading.
- The correct pinouts for the ECU connectors.
- The pathway of power to various engine components.
- Grounding points for essential systems.
Beyond simple repairs, the 4afe Wiring Diagram is invaluable for more advanced tasks. For instance, if you're installing aftermarket parts like a new engine management system, performance ignition coils, or even custom gauges, understanding the existing wiring is paramount. The diagram allows you to safely tap into existing circuits or reroute wires as needed. It provides the technical specifications and connection points for tasks such as:
- Identifying ignition coil wiring for replacement.
- Locating fuel injector connectors for testing.
- Understanding the sensor inputs and outputs to the ECU for diagnostics.
